A recent job listing at Bluepoint Games has sparked excitement among fans, hinting at the studio's next project. The listing seeks a senior combat designer for an unnamed title focused on melee action systems. With Bluepoint's strong pedigree in remakes, including the critically acclaimed Demon’s Souls for PS5, speculation about a potential Bloodborne remake has intensified. Bluepoint has remained silent since its acquisition by Sony, leading to mixed rumors about its upcoming projects.

Bluepoint Games, celebrated for its remakes, previously gained attention for revitalizing iconic titles. Their work on Shadow of the Colossus and the PS5 version of Demon’s Souls highlights the studio’s dedication to enhancing classic games with modern tech. Bloodborne, released in 2015, is often regarded as a pinnacle in the action RPG genre, thanks to its intricate design and atmospheric gameplay.
